Manajemen rantai pasok lobster dapat menjadi bahan kebijakan untuk pemerintah daerah Kabupaten Simeulue dalam peningkatan pendapatan dan kesejahteraan nelayan maupun pembudidaya lobster. (Analysis of Lobster Supply Chain Management (Case Study in Simeulue District, Aceh))Simeulue islands have a large fisheries potential, but its use is still relatively low. Contribution of the fisheries sector to Simeulue’s GDP only reached 2.20 per cent over the last seven years despite of the value of the growth rate increased significantly (19.12%). The aim of this studi is to map lobster supply chain in Simeulue Island which includes economic and social interaction among business actors involved. Data collected through interviews with businesses and Agency for fish quarantine, quality control and safety of fish product work area in Simeulue District. Interviewed data are compounded by the results of observation and documentation. Data were processed and presented descriptively. Results of the study showed that the supply chain lobster consists of: fishers/farmers (100%) → supplier (100%) → exporters (90%) and local consumers (10%) → consumers abroad (100%) and consists of seven mapping in management supply chain. The problem that occurs is decreasing of volume supplied lobster, pricing monopoly by exporters, limited market accessibility by producer, application of technology (storage and delivery) only on exporters, and financial institution that guarantees higher lobster prices are not available. Lobster supply chain management can be a policy concern for the local government district of Simeulue in increasing the income and prosperity lobster fishers and farmers.

It is wide known that the world has been moving towards a digital future over the years, and Industry 4.0 technologies are considered to be the way of the future. One of the most prominent of these technologies (including Block Chain, Internet of Things, Cloud Computing, Big Data, etc.) is Artificial Intelligence (AI), was introduced to develop and create “thinking machines” that are capable of mimicking, learning, and replacing human intelligence. However, its widespread acceptance as a decision-aid tool, AI has seen limited application in supply chain management (SCM). The purpose of this work is to identify the contributions of AI to SCM through a brief review of the existing literature. Besides, this paper reviews the past record of success in AI applications to SCM and identifies the most subfields of SCM in which to apply AI.

The fundamental purpose of agri-food supply chain management is to restrict opportunism caused by information asymmetry. Traditional Chinese agri-food supply chain management introduces a contract mechanism and a trust mechanism to manage the uncertainty of the agri-food quasi-organization. However, it is almost impossible to improve the efficiency of transactions and maintain agri-food supply chain stability in the case of asymmetric information. Nowadays, blockchain, Internet of Things technology and big data drive the agri-food supply chain into a vast smart network which would break the information constraints. This paper analyzes the coupling between blockchain-based digital system and the agri-food supply chain. In addition, this paper presents two cases from China, indicating that the proposed blockchain-based system can achieve disruptive transformation in agri-food supply chain management.
